The Sunset SUP Yoga Class takes place in Honolulu and lasts for 75 minutes. Priced from $53.36 per person, the activity is limited to just 10 participants and is open to adults as well as children aged 8 and up.

Attendees can enjoy a serene yoga session on stand-up paddle boards while witnessing a breathtaking Hawaiian sunset. The class is suitable for all yoga experience levels, allowing participants to relax and unwind during the golden hour on the water.

What to Bring and Wear

Honolulu: Sunset SUP Yoga Class - What to Bring and Wear

Participants should wear comfortable, lightweight, and quick-drying athletic clothing suitable for yoga and being on the water.

It’s recommended to bring the following:

  1. Water bottle – Staying hydrated is crucial during the session.
  2. Sunscreen – Protect your skin from the sun’s rays during the outdoor activity.
  3. Towel – Have a towel on hand to dry off and keep comfortable.

The SUP boards, paddles, and yoga mats are provided by the instructor.

Participants are encouraged to arrive a few minutes early to get set up and ready for the start of the class.

Safety and Precautions

Honolulu: Sunset SUP Yoga Class - Safety and Precautions

For the safety and wellbeing of all participants, instructors emphasize the importance of following their guidance throughout the class.

Participants must wear the provided life jackets and exercise caution when stepping on and off the paddle boards. Instructors provide thorough safety instructions and closely monitor the group’s movements.

Participants should listen carefully, move slowly, and avoid sudden movements to maintain balance. The instructors reserve the right to exclude anyone they deem unable to participate safely.

Participants must also comply with any additional safety protocols outlined during the check-in process.
